The Merry Go Round Ponies are one of the most unique and eye-catching groups from the G1 My Little Pony line. These ponies debuted in Year 7 (1988-1989) and were designed to resemble elegant carousel horses. Unlike regular releases, they had intricately molded saddles in bright colors. They weren’t just about looking fancy—they had a magical, whimsical vibe that made them feel like they came straight out of a dreamy carnival!
These ponies were released in three unique poses, each slightly modified from earlier My Little Pony designs—similar to how the Sundae Best Ponies and Princess Ponies received updated poses in Year 6. Each Merry Go Round Pony had her own distinct color combination, pose, and personality, making them a collector’s dream. Some of them were even included in rare gift sets.

My Little Pony Merry Go Round Sunny Bunch (Vintage)
Sunny Bunch is a Merry Go Round Pony with an elaborate sculpted pattern, making her one of the most unique and beautifully designed ponies in the collection. Her soft pink body and vibrant green mane give her a fresh look.
- Symbol: A floral arrangement in blue, pink, white, and green.
- Pose: Posey Pose/Flower Bouquet Pose.
- Unique Fact: Sometimes included in the rare Scrub-A-Dub Tub Gift Pack.
- Personality: Warm, gentle, and always spreading happiness through nature.

My Little Pony Merry Go Round Brilliant Blossoms (Vintage)
Brilliant Blossoms is a stunning Merry Go Round Pony, known for her intricate sculpted details and elegant presence. Her soft blue body and bright yellow mane create a striking contrast.
- Symbol: A three-dimensional saddle in pink, yellow, and white.
- Pose: Tootsie Pose / Brilliant Blossoms Pose.
- International Names: Monaco (French), Herzblüte (German).
- Personality: Graceful, artistic, and full of wonder.

My Little Pony Merry Go Round Sparkler (Vintage)
Sparkler is a dazzling Merry Go Round Pony with a truly mesmerizing color palette. Her rich purple body is complemented by a vibrant turquoise mane, making her stand out beautifully among the carousel ponies.
- Symbol: A three-dimensional saddle in pink, turquoise, and white.
- Pose: Quackers Pose / Diamond Dreams Pose.
- Unique Feature: Highly detailed sculpted carousel saddle.
- Personality: Energetic, celebratory, and always ready to brighten the day.

My Little Pony Merry Go Round Flower Bouquet (Vintage)
Flower Bouquet is a breathtaking Merry Go Round Pony, known for her graceful presence and intricate sculpted details. She has a white body that gives her an ethereal and elegant appearance and soft pink mane.
- Symbol: A three-dimensional saddle in pink, yellow, white, and green.
- Pose: Posey Pose / Flower Bouquet Pose.
- Unique Feature: Elaborate molded cape and detailed saddle design.
- Personality: Graceful, nurturing, and full of quiet elegance.

My Little Pony Merry Go Round Tassels (Vintage)
Tassels is a G1 Merry-Go-Round Pony, known for her vibrant colors and extravagant, carousel-inspired design. She has a turquoise body is strikingly bold, making her stand out among the other ponies, and a deep pink mane.
- Symbol: A three-dimensional saddle in blue, pink, and white.
- Pose: Tootsie Pose / Brilliant Blossoms Pose.
- International Name: Fantasia (German).
- Personality: Theatrical, festive, and always full of grand ideas.

My Little Pony Merry Go Round Diamond Dreams (Vintage)
Diamond Dreams is a G1 Merry-Go-Round Pony, radiating elegance and charm with her golden yellow body and candy red mane. Her deep purple eyes shine with wisdom and grace.
- Symbol: A three-dimensional saddle in purple, pink, and white.
- Pose: Quackers Pose / Diamond Dreams Pose.
- Unique Feature: Luxurious sculpted saddle reminiscent of precious jewels.
- Personality: Elegant, wise, and a true believer in dreams coming true.
The Merry Go Round Pony Combs and Cards
The Merry Go Round Pony combs were specially designed flower-shaped brushes that came with each of the six Merry Go Round Ponies. Each brush matched the pony’s color scheme and added to their whimsical carousel theme. These combs were shaped like a simple, rounded five-petal flower, making them distinct from other MLP brushes of the time.
